Sr. Software Dev Engineer, Alexa Ambient Computing Techs

An inventive research and development company that designs and engineers high-profile devices like the Kindle family of products
Embedded
Senior Software Engineer
In-Person
8+ years of experience
Consumer

Description For Sr. Software Dev Engineer, Alexa Ambient Computing Techs

Amazon Lab126, established in 2004 as an Amazon.com subsidiary, is seeking a Senior Software Development Engineer for their Alexa Ambient Computing Technologies team. This role combines embedded systems expertise with consumer product development, focusing on Linux kernel, BSP, and driver development. The position offers an opportunity to work on innovative consumer products like the Kindle family, requiring deep technical knowledge and leadership abilities.

The ideal candidate will be instrumental in developing technical solutions for user experiences, working closely with hardware, ODM, and QA teams throughout the product lifecycle. They'll need extensive experience with Linux systems, particularly in kernel and BSP development, and the ability to lead and mentor other developers.

This role demands both technical excellence and leadership skills, as you'll be responsible for architectural decisions, system optimization, and guiding team technology strategies. The position requires strong communication abilities and comfort with technical leadership in a collaborative environment.

Key technical areas include Linux kernel development, embedded software, and consumer device software development. Additional valuable experience includes multimedia frameworks, embedded software security, and Linux Yocto. The role offers the opportunity to work on cutting-edge technology while contributing to products that impact millions of users worldwide.

Join a team that values innovation, technical excellence, and collaborative problem-solving, where you'll have the chance to make history while working on some of the most innovative consumer electronics products in the market.

Last updated 5 hours ago

Responsibilities For Sr. Software Dev Engineer, Alexa Ambient Computing Techs

  • Work with product management and cross functional teams to provide technical solutions
  • Dive deep and provide solutions for complex issues
  • Collaborate with cross-functional teams to integrate and optimize functionalities within BSPs
  • Drive the team to adopt engineering best practices
  • Participate in development of technology strategies and roadmaps
  • Guide the team in making technology decisions
  • Lead or mentor other software developers
  • Maintain architectural vision

Requirements For Sr. Software Dev Engineer, Alexa Ambient Computing Techs

Linux
  • Bachelor's degree in Computer Science, Computer Engineering or equivalent
  • 8+ years relevant work experience in embedded Software
  • Professional experience in consumer device software development
  • Proficiency in Linux kernel or driver development with C/C++
  • 5+ years working experience in Linux BSP development
  • Ability to drive software architecture design and system optimization
  • Strong communication skills
  • Ability to present complex technical concepts effectively

Interested in this job?

Jobs Related To Amazon Sr. Software Dev Engineer, Alexa Ambient Computing Techs

Software Development Engineer, Alexa Ambient Computing Techs

Senior Software Engineer role at Amazon Lab126 focusing on embedded systems development for Alexa Ambient Computing Technologies, requiring 5+ years of Linux kernel experience.

Software Development Engineer, Alexa Ambient Computing Techs

Senior Software Engineer role at Amazon Lab126 focusing on embedded systems and Linux kernel development for Alexa Ambient Computing Technologies.

Software Development Engineer, Alexa Ambient Computing Techs

Senior Software Engineer role at Amazon Lab126 focusing on embedded systems development for Alexa Ambient Computing Technologies

Software Development Engineer, Alexa Ambient Computing Techs

Senior Software Engineer role at Amazon Lab126 focusing on embedded systems development for Alexa Ambient Computing Technologies

ASIC Verification Engineer, RBKS ASIC Team

Senior ASIC Verification Engineer position at Amazon working on Ring and Blink devices, focusing on SoC verification and validation with competitive compensation.